Bristol Bay Borough, AK (Alaska) voted R+27.9 for Donald Trump (Republican) in the 2024 presidential election, with Trump receiving 252 votes (60.58%) to 136 (32.69%) for Harris.
This represents a R+5.0% swing toward Republicans compared to 2020. Bristol Bay Borough is classified as a solid Republican county. Bristol Bay Borough has voted Republican in every presidential election since 1968. The county has a population of approximately 918.

| Year | Democrat | Republican | Margin | Swing |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 32.7%(136) | 60.6%(252) | R+27.9 | R+5.0 |
| 2020 | 37.4%(180) | 60.3%(290) | R+22.9 | D+5.9 |
| 2016 | 30.3%(120) | 59.1%(234) | R+28.8 | R+3.2 |
| 2012 | 34.1%(152) | 59.6%(266) | R+25.6 | D+17.7 |
| 2008 | 26.8%(140) | 70.1%(366) | R+43.3 | R+4.6 |
| 2004 | 29.2%(160) | 67.9%(372) | R+38.7 | R+13.1 |
| 2000 | 29.0%(203) | 54.6%(382) | R+25.6 | R+11.2 |
| 1996 | 32.4%(187) | 46.7%(270) | R+14.4 | R+1.3 |
| 1992 | 27.3%(196) | 40.5%(290) | R+13.1 | D+13.5 |
| 1988 | 34.7%(175) | 61.3%(309) | R+26.6 | D+18.7 |
Source: Official state election returns via MIT Election Data + Science Lab
